Joe Galardi has handled a variety of complex commercial litigation matters for plaintiffs and defendants in state court, federal court and in arbitrations Joe has significant experience in a broad range of disputes, including breach of contract, financial and banking related litigation, trade secret claims, partnership disputes and dissolutions, professional malpractice, and the prosecution of securities class actions. Joe’s cases frequently involve complex “e-discovery” issues, and he has extensive experience litigating these issues in court. Joe has successfully tried both jury and bench trials, and he has represented clients on appeal. Joe is AV rated by Martindale-Hubbell, which is the highest rating awarded to lawyers by their peers for legal ability and professional ethical standards. He has been ranked among the “Florida Legal Elite” by Florida Trend magazine and he has been selected to Florida Super Lawyers for multiple years as a top-rated business litigator. Joe has been a shareholder of the firm since 2005.

Representative Experience

  • Representation of a reinsurance broker in defense of a federal lawsuit filed by one of the largest insurance companies for approximately $8 million in damages for alleged negligence and breach of fiduciary duty for failure to procure reinsurance.
  • Representation of the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ation in the professional liability investigations of seven failed community banks located in Panama City, Tampa, Orlando, and South Florida, and in resulting federal lawsuits filed against former bank directors and officers.
  • Representation of the American affiliate of one of the world’s largest financial institutions in defense of claims brought by a senior investment advisor arising out of termination of his employment.
  • Representation of a hospital in defense of executive employee non-compete and trade-secret claims brought by an affiliate of one of the largest hospital management companies in the United States.
  • As co-lead counsel, representation of Madoff Ponzi scheme victims in a federal securities class action filed against the recipients of over $7 billion in Ponzi scheme proceeds for their participation in the fraud.
  • As co-lead counsel, representation of victims of the $7 billion Allen Stanford Ponzi scheme in a federal securities class action against largest global clearing firm.
  • Jury verdict on liability for an orthopedic surgeon in claims against his partners and the world’s largest medical technology company for misappropriated royalties in connection with the development of a spinal implant system resulting in an approximate $30 million recovery for the plaintiff’s company.
  • Jury verdict for an entrepreneur against one of the largest suppliers of construction materials in the United States and Canada in a case involving theft of trade secrets and other business torts.
  • Representation of a multi-national law firm in defense of professional malpractice claims arising out of a complex HMO acquisition and arising out of an airport related real estate transaction.
